High Voltage Connections
Careful checks should be kept on the lamp connections and high voltage
connections within the equipment to make sure that these do not become
dirty or coated with powder or other possible conducting material. They
should be cleaned regularly, at least whenever the lamp is changed,
possibly more often where a particularly heavily polluted atmosphere
occurs. Also, while changing the lamps, a careful check should be made of
the high voltage leads to make sure that no deterioration has occurred.
Dirty contacts may cause a potential hazard.
Lamphead Cleaning
The air inlets in the reflector head should be regularly checked, so that it is
ensured that they have not become blocked with dust or powder and that
the air passages are clear.
High Temperatures
It should be noted that the reflector head runs at very high temperatures
and the inside components become very hot during operation of the
machine and the equipment. Therefore, when maintaining the equipment, a
reasonable time should be allowed before access is attempted.
Alternatively, precautions should be taken.
